Programme overview

A globally-benchmarked teaching qualification — lived, not lectured.

The TQUK Level 4 Teacher Training Programme is a UK-certified, two-week residential immersion for serving and aspiring educators. It is designed for teachers who want to bring world-class pedagogy back to their own classrooms.

Delivered on the campus of a partner UK boarding school, the programme blends Level 4-equivalent academic content with the daily life of a British boarding-school faculty — lesson observations, departmental meetings, pastoral practice, and reflective seminars led by senior UK educators.

Each cohort is small — 16 to 24 educators — so peer learning is intentional and feedback is personal.

Inside the fortnight

A day, a week, the whole programme

A typical day balances classroom immersion with reflection and practice. Evenings are reserved for cohort seminars, faculty dinners, and quiet reading time.

  • Day 01–02Arrival

    Induction, campus walkthrough, baseline lesson

    Meet your cohort and faculty. Tour the host school. Deliver a baseline lesson — the starting point we'll measure progress against.

  • Day 03–05Pedagogy core

    Lesson design, sequencing and assessment

    Three days of evidence-informed pedagogy — with daily observation of UK practitioners and structured peer feedback.

  • Day 06–08Classroom leadership

    Behaviour, attention, and the boarding-school ethos

    How a leading boarding school sets routines, holds standards and looks after wellbeing — with practical translations to your classroom.

  • Day 09–11Pastoral & safeguarding

    Looking after the whole student

    UK safeguarding frameworks, mental-health first-aid, and the specifics of supporting adolescents in a high-trust environment.

  • Day 12–13Assessment week

    Final lesson, written reflection, viva

    Deliver the final lesson, submit a 2,500-word reflective portfolio, and complete a 30-minute viva with two senior educators.

  • Day 14Graduation

    Awarding of TQUK certificates

    Closing ceremony with the host head of school, individual feedback documents, and a celebratory dinner with the cohort.

Certification

A globally recognised qualification.

Successful participants are awarded the TQUK Level 4 Award in Teacher Training, regulated by Training Qualifications UK and recognised by employers and education authorities internationally.

The certificate is issued in your name and posted to your school or home address within six weeks of completion. Digital credentials are also issued, suitable for sharing on LinkedIn and professional portfolios.

TQUK Level 4 Award · 120 credit hours · UK regulated
